In this episode, I'm joined by my friend and fellow DFW Roundtable member, Kent Taggart. Kent is the founder of Mender, a successful IT Asset Disposition company that’s doing some fascinating and impactful work in the tech world.We dive into how Mender helps large enterprises and data centers responsibly manage their old IT equipment—from desktops and laptops to servers and networking gear. Kent explains how they handle everything from secure data wiping to environmental compliance, all while finding smart ways to remarket or recycle the gear.If you're into tech, sustainability, or just love hearing about innovative business models, this one's for you.
